A Watershed Moment for Music Rights in the Age of AI

By David Serras, Unison Rights AI, Creativity and Collective Management Last week, the Munich Regional Court ruled in favour of GEMA in its case against OpenAI, finding that ChatGPT had reproduced protected lyrics from German songs without authorisation. What is a cuesheet?

In the context of the music industry, a “cuesheet” refers to a document that details specific information about the music used in an audiovisual production, such as movies, TV shows, commercials, or video games. The Spanish Competition Authority (CNMC) sanctions SGAE again for distorting competition

The Spanish Competition Authority (CNMC) sanctions SGAE again for distorting competition

Following complaints from UNISON, the Spanish competition authority imposes a new fine of 6.4 million euros on SGAE and bans it from contracting with the Public Administration.
